Its a very easy swim and the latter is close location...the day we were there we had fish from the latter to the bouys and just about everywhere in between. here are some pics to maybe help a lil.

 

This is a pic of eden from the tender boat...the latter is in the far left of the pic, rite by the blue railing you see.

 

gloryvacation4-18364.jpg

 

here is a pic of the entrance..lil restaurant to the left along with the $5 lockers for rent.

 

gloryvacation4-18346.jpg

 

 

hope this helps a lil, it was a easy walk from the ship there and the water was great. have fun and enjoy.
